Deputy CM Maurya Appeals to Shankaracharya: Calm Anger, Take Sangam Dip
- •Deputy CM Keshav Prasad Maurya appealed to Shankaracharya Swami Avimukteshwaranand Saraswati to end his protest at Magh Mela, take a holy dip in Sangam, and give a favorable message.
- •Maurya denied plans to visit Magh Mela to appease the Shankaracharya but assured an investigation into the alleged police assault on young Brahmins/students.
- •Regarding Shankaracharya's comment about him becoming CM, Maurya stated that it's the party's decision, not appropriate for him to comment on a great saint's words.
- •Maurya extended Republic Day greetings, emphasizing India's and Uttar Pradesh's progress towards a developed nation by 2047.
- •He criticized Akhilesh Yadav's 'destruction' comment, predicting SP's defeat in 2027, and dismissed AIMIM leader Sheikh's 'green India' statement, asserting India's cultural glory and progress.
Why It Matters: Deputy CM Maurya urged Shankaracharya to end his Magh Mela protest, while also addressing political rivals and national development goals.
